The American Journal of Islamic Social Sciences is preparing a special issue (vol. 26, no. 3)on the theme "Islam in Africa", guest-edited by Professors Seifudein Adem and Ali A. Mazrui of State University of New York at Binghamton. The guest-editors are especially interested in the expansion of Islam in Africa, its revival in ritual and traditions, and its recent politicization in some situations. However, papers on other aspects of Africa's Islamic experience will also be considered. The manuscripts submitted should be fifteen to twenty pages in length, double-space in draft form.
